Ranges vary by substance, frequency of use, metabolism, body mass, dosage, hydration, and lab cutoff levels.
Drug | Urine | Hair | Blood | Nails |
---|---|---|---|---|
Marijuana (THC) | 1-30 days | Up to 90 days | 2-3 days | Up to 3-6 months |
Cocaine | 2-4 days | Up to 90 days | 1-2 days | Up to 3-6 months |
Opiates (Codeine, Morphine, Heroin) | 1-3 days | Up to 90 days | Up to 24 hours | Up to 3-6 months |
Amphetamines (incl. Methamphetamine) | 1-3 days | Up to 90 days | 1-2 days | Up to 3-6 months |
PCP (Phencyclidine) | 1-7 days | Up to 90 days | 1-3 days | Up to 3-6 months |
Screening at SAMHSA-certified laboratories with confirmatory GC/MS or LC-MS/MS testing as needed.
Every non-negative screen is reviewed by a Medical Review Officer. Chain-of-Custody Form (CCF) maintained end-to-end. DOT collections and results reporting follow 49 CFR Part 40 when specified by the employer/order.
Valkaria, Florida, is a small, unincorporated community located in Brevard County. Nestled on the eastern coast of the state, it offers a tranquil environment away from the bustling city life. Known for its natural beauty and recreational opportunities, Valkaria provides a unique charm that attracts residents and visitors alike.
With a population of just over 1,500 people, Valkaria maintains a close-knit community atmosphere. The demographic is diverse, with a blend of families, retirees, and professionals who enjoy the serene lifestyle. The area is characterized by its spacious landscapes and an abundance of greenery, offering a perfect backdrop for outdoor activities.
Valkaria's proximity to the Indian River Lagoon and the Atlantic Ocean makes it an ideal spot for water-related activities such as boating, fishing, and kayaking. The community is also home to several parks and natural reserves, providing ample opportunities for hiking, bird watching, and picnicking.
The Valkaria Airport serves as a hub for aviation enthusiasts and provides an avenue for various aeronautical activities. This small airport is a significant part of the community, supporting local events and contributing to the area's unique allure.
Education in Valkaria is served by Brevard County public schools, known for their commitment to providing quality education. The schools in the area are supported by engaged families and community members who prioritize education and youth development.
Throughout the year, Valkaria hosts several community events and festivals that bring residents together to celebrate local culture and traditions. These events are cherished occasions that highlight the community's friendly spirit and hospitality.
Despite its small size, Valkaria offers essential amenities, with nearby cities providing additional services and entertainment options. This blend of tranquility and accessibility makes Valkaria an appealing destination for those seeking a balanced lifestyle in Florida.
Florida, known as the Sunshine State, boasts a diverse population of over 21 million residents, ranking it the third most populous state in the U.S. Its economy thrives on tourism, agriculture, and international trade, making it a vital contributor to the overall economic landscape.
Florida's vast coastline, spanning over 1,300 miles, features some of the country's most celebrated beaches, attracting millions of tourists annually. Major cities, including Miami, Orlando, and Tampa, are cultural and economic hubs within the state.
Demographically, Florida is noted for a high elderly population, bolstered by retirees drawn to its warm climate. This aspect highlights the state's emphasis on healthcare services, providing for a significant portion of its residents.
In terms of biodiversity, Florida is home to unique ecosystems like the Everglades, offering habitats for varied wildlife. This aspect adds to the state's ecological significance, underpinning conservation efforts.
